Theodore (Ted) Alberssen, 93, of East Peoria, died at 2:02 a.m. on Saturday, July 14, 2007 at his residence.

He was born on December 9, 1913 in Peoria, a son of Theodore John and Charlotte Ann "Lottie" Shearer Alberssen. He married Marie Muehlich on June 25, 1971 in Peoria. She died on June 22, 2004 in Peoria.

He was also preceded in death by his first wife Dorothy Hunt, three brothers, five sisters, and one great-granddaughter.

Surviving are two daughters, Kathy (and Dwight) Leighty of Salem, Oregon; Christy (and Steve) Collier of Pekin; two sons, Jeff (and Shari) Muehlich of Tremont; Kent Muenlich of Sturgis, MI, and one sister, Mildred Ohl of Peoria, also surviving are 13 grandchildren, and four great-grandchildren.

He worked at Caterpillar, Inc. in the Parts Department in East Peoria, and Morton as an Emergency Shipping Foreman for 39 years, retiring in 1975. He was a member of Saint Monica's Catholic Church in East Peoria, Past Member of the Caterpillar Quartet, and Charter Member of the Greater Peoria Rose Society.

Burial will be in Fondulac Cemetery in East Peoria.
